summ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orWorMzy Tykashi2024-01-26 21:41:52 +0000
committerWorMzy Tykashi2024-01-26 21:41:52 +0000
commitbfffbcf28d598f3f391662fac80bd7945f0bc543 (patch)
tree59ae8e01223248b70fd70e75296877051850f202
parent0dab2980807e6cf2c3b30226206046844c7203d9 (diff)
downloadaur-avp.tar.gz
Drop dep on gcc10, use SPDX-License-Identifier
-rw-r--r--.SRCINFO8
-rw-r--r--PKGBUILD19
2 files changed, 14 insertions, 13 deletions
diff --git a/.SRCINFO b/.SRCINFO
index be33f37e3947..5fee7414cef9 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,17 +1,16 @@
pkgbase = avp
pkgdesc = Alien Versus Predator Gold engine
pkgver = 20170505_a1
- pkgrel = 2
+ pkgrel = 3
url = https://www.icculus.org/avp
install = avp.install
arch = i686
arch = x86_64
- license = custom
+ license = LicenseRef-custom
makedepends = cmake
makedepends = glu
makedepends = mesa
- makedepends = gcc10
- depends = sdl
+ depends = sdl12-compat
depends = libgl
depends = openal
optdepends = avp-data
@@ -23,4 +22,3 @@ pkgbase = avp
sha512sums = d9093d22cc63e9c6fe57598e159fc90edd8a4e7674892b89ded5efaed909b80e8164613537cc11fec4dc60b2f0d9463329a55dc1491ab9479352c3337a8af583
pkgname = avp
-
diff --git a/PKGBUILD b/PKGBUILD
index 249123667889..7636c060a056 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,13 +3,13 @@
pkgname=avp
pkgver=20170505_a1
_dirname=20170505
-pkgrel=2
+pkgrel=3
pkgdesc="Alien Versus Predator Gold engine"
arch=(i686 x86_64)
url="https://www.icculus.org/avp"
-license=('custom')
-depends=('sdl' 'libgl' 'openal')
-makedepends=('cmake' 'glu' 'mesa' 'gcc10')
+license=('LicenseRef-custom')
+depends=('sdl12-compat' 'libgl' 'openal')
+makedepends=('cmake' 'glu' 'mesa')
optdepends=('avp-data')
install='avp.install'
source=("${url}/files/${pkgname}-${pkgver/_/-}.tar.gz"
@@ -28,10 +28,13 @@ prepare() {
build() {
cd ${pkgname}-${_dirname}/build
- export CC="/usr/bin/gcc-10"
- export CXX="/usr/bin/g++-10"
-
- cmake -DCMAKE_BUILD_TYPE="Release" -DOpenGL_GL_PREFERENCE="GLVND" -DSDL_TYPE="SDL" ..
+ cmake \
+ -DCMAKE_BUILD_TYPE="Release" \
+ -DCMAKE_CXX_STANDARD=14 \
+ -DCMAKE_CXX_STANDARD_REQUIRED='ON' \
+ -DCMAKE_CXX_EXTENSIONS='OFF' \
+ -DOpenGL_GL_PREFERENCE="GLVND" \
+ -DSDL_TYPE="SDL" ..
make
}